What is the Vegetative State and How Does it Differ from Coma?

The vegetative state, also known as unresponsive wakefulness syndrome, is a clinical condition resulting from severe brain damage. In this state, the patient exhibits normal sleep-wake cycles but does not show any conscious response to the environment. One of the main causes of the vegetative state includes traumatic brain injuries, which can occur from accidents, falls, or assaults. Other common causes are cerebral anoxia, referring to a lack of oxygen in the brain, often resulting from overdose, drowning, or heart attacks.

The fundamental difference between the vegetative state and coma is the presence of sleep-wake cycles. While in a coma the patient shows no wakefulness activity, in the vegetative state, the patient may open their eyes, but this does not mean there is consciousness. Thus, doctors use rigorous diagnostic criteria to differentiate between these conditions. Assessments such as neurological examinations, which involve observing minimal responses to stimuli, are essential in this diagnosis. In the unresponsive wakefulness syndrome, the apparent absence of self-awareness and awareness of the environment is the main characteristic.

Signs of Hidden Consciousness and Scientific Evidence

In recent years, research has shown that patients in a vegetative state can exhibit signs of hidden consciousness, challenging the traditional understanding of the condition. Scientific studies have utilized advanced technologies to investigate the brain activity of these patients, revealing cognitive movements that were previously considered impossible to detect.

Functional magnetic resonance imaging (fMRI) and electroencephalogram (EEG) have been crucial in this research. fMRI allows the observation of changes in blood flow associated with brain activity, while EEG records the electrical activity of the brain. Both techniques help scientists identify reactions to stimuli or commands, providing a window into the internal experience of patients.

One notable study asked patients to imagine that they were playing tennis or navigating their homes. The patterns of brain activity observed during these moments were remarkably similar to those of healthy individuals performing the same tasks. This indicates that, even without visible movements or verbal responses, consciousness may be present in a hidden form.

The main techniques used to detect these signs of consciousness include:

  • Functional Magnetic Resonance Imaging (fMRI): Assesses changes in blood flow associated with neuronal activity in response to specific commands.
  • Electroencephalogram (EEG) with computational analysis: Records and analyzes the electrical activity of the brain, allowing for inferring states of consciousness in response to stimuli.
  • Event-Related Potentials (ERPs): Detects brain responses to specific events, revealing cognitive processing that may be indicative of consciousness.

These discoveries not only reclassify some patients who were previously considered unconscious, but also demand a re-evaluation of diagnostic and treatment paradigms. Ethical and Emotional Implications for Families and Caregivers

Ethical and Emotional Implications for Families and Caregivers

The consciousness in the vegetative state brings to light deep emotional and ethical questions for the families and caregivers of patients. The discovery that some individuals may possess traces of consciousness evokes a mix of hope and anguish. It is difficult for family members to know that their loved ones may be aware of their suffering but unable to communicate. This raises complex dilemmas about the continuity of treatment and the patient’s quality of life.

When science suggests that these patients may have some level of consciousness, this can provoke various reactions in families. On one hand, there is the hope of a possible recovery; on the other, the anguish of imagining their loved ones’ internal struggle. Such feelings create a tumultuous emotional space, leading to tensions in care and treatment decisions. Family members may question whether they should continue pursuing treatment or opt for alternatives that respect the dignity of the patient.

Furthermore, the responsibility resting on caregivers increases significantly. The doubt about whether the patient is aware of their presence, and whether they appreciate or suffer from it, can heighten stress and anxiety levels. Concerns about the mental health of caregivers are valid, as they face the pressure of managing not only physical care but also emotional care.

Therefore, it is essential that families have access to psychological and emotional support. Helping them process this new information and deal with their emotions is crucial.
